Teaching my daughter the value of a pound

5
Myself and my daughter love Go Henry. We set up tasks for her to do each day/week like her homework, brushing her teeth, cleaning her bedroom, helping with light house chore etc. Then you choose an appropriate payment upon completion. They can be of different values and you can edit and change them as often as you like Once they are completed, you tick the box and (assuming you have enough money in the parent account) the payment is sent to their account. They have their own debit card. It alerts you if any money is spent on it and you can set up a limit on the amount that can be spent. My daughter loves this as now she saves for things that she likes and can then order it using her own card (I keep the card in my purse and we do this together as she is only 10 but once she is older she will be able to keep the card herself) I think it is teaching her the value of a pound. She is learning how much things cost and that you have to work for your money (I’m not a slave driver ha ha). I have recommended GoHenry to all of my family and friends who have children.
